Mac OS终端走代理

Posted by he; tagged with mac , 代理 , macos , 终端

有时候我们需要从github上git或者拖代码的时候,需要走代理。
下面是Mac OS终端走代理(不是浏览器)的方法。

vim ~/.zshrc  

添加如下代理配置:

# proxy list
alias proxy='export all_proxy=socks5://127.0.0.1:1080'
alias unproxy='unset all_proxy'

:wq保存退出

source ~/.zshrc

使用proxy前先查看下当前的ip地址:

curl cip.cc
IP	: 140.206.97.42
地址	: 中国  上海
数据二	: 上海市 | 联通

执行:

proxy
curl cip.cc
IP	: 45.78.47.19
地址	: 美国  加利福尼亚
数据二	: 美国 | 加利福尼亚州洛杉矶市 IT7 Networks

没问题,终端走了代理。

如果不需要走代理,执行:

 unproxy 
- 本文完 -